The management on both sides of a potential Pacquiao-Mayweather fight had agreed on the terms of the match-up. All that was left was for undefeated boxing champion Floyd Mayweather Jr. to sign off on the deal by an early Saturday deadline. If he gave the O.K., the two greatest pound-for-pound fighters in the world would battle each other on November 13 in what could have been the richest fight in boxing history. So what happened when that deadline was reached? Nothing. According to a report from the Associated Press, Mayweather and his camp let the deadline pass with no word on whether Mayweather intended to sign off on the fight of the decade. Mayweather, who was in Miami this weekend as a guest at Alonzo Mourning’s Summer Groove Event, said, “I’m not interested in rushing to do anything. I’m not really thinking about boxing right now. I’m just relaxing. I fought about 60 days ago, so I’m just enjoying myself, enjoying life, enjoying my family and enjoying my vacation.” Pacquiao, apparently eager to fight, said that he will fight on November 13 for sure, regardless of who is opponent will be.

According to Manny Pacquaio’s chief financial advisor, Michael Koncz, the Filipino boxing champ will be entering the ring in November for his next fight. Although Pacquaio’s opponent has not yet been chosen, two dates have already been reserved for the fight at the Cowboys stadium in Texas, November 6th and November 13th. Of course, everyone is hoping for a match-up against the undefeated Floyd Mayweather Jr., who recently recorded his 41st straight win by defeating Shane Mosley in Las Vegas. Pacquiao and Mayweather were in the middle of negotiations for a fight earlier this year, but the plans never materializes because Pacquiao refused to submit to Mayweather’s demand for Olympic-style drug testing. According to Koncz, “If Mayweather wants to fight Manny, then no problem, provided he doesn’t try to bully us into terms and conditions.” I guess we will have to wait to see if either boxer will submit to the will of the other, because that seems to be the only way that this long-awaited match-up will happen in November — or ever, for that matter.

Floyd Mayweather Jr. is set to fight Shane Mosley in what could very well be the most hyped and most entertaining fight of the year. The welterweight championship fight, which was signed a few weeks ago, is scheduled for May 1, and a media tour will begin on March 2nd. At 32, Mayweather Jr. is a successful and popular American boxer who has won 40 out of 40 professional fights, 25 of those by knockout. He is also an Olympic Bronze medalist. Mosley, at 38, is also an accomplished boxer, with 46 out of 52 professional wins. He is the current Welterweight Super Champion of the World Boxing Association.

Boxing legend Joe Louis will soon be memorialized in his hometown, LaFayette. On Saturday, the Alabama town plans to unveil an eight-foot tall bronze statue of this great sports figure. Born in 1914, Louis is widely considered one of the greatest boxers ever. He won 65 out of 68 professional boxing fights, 51 of those by knockout. Besides being a great boxer, he also helped to desegregate professional golf. Using his celebrity status to convince the PGA to remove a bylaw, he became the first African-American to play a PGA Tour event. Joe Louis passed away on April 12, 1981.
